Pack using a low maintenance travel bag

Since you will be enjoying a lot of sun and sand during your yachting vacation, make sure that you travel light using a waterproof duffel bag than a luggage with wheels. Bringing a duffel bag where you will put your travel essentials in can make everything easier to carry. Especially if you are jumping from one island to another during your yachting trip, bringing a bag that can lie around anywhere without having to worry about the contents being soaked in water and moisture can keep your focus on the fun that is ahead of you instead of your worrying what will happen to its integrity. Bring an ample amount of sun protection, first aid kit essentials, medicines for seasickness and others so you are prepared for any emergencies.

Smart and light packing is king

Since you won't be dealing with snow and winter-like weather during your sailing trip, you will inevitably be packing light. Yachting clothes such as bikins, shorts, shirts and sun dresses do not weigh so much and you might be able to fit all these in a tiny backpack. Howeover, if your yachting trip will be for a week, make sure to have enough pieces of clothes with you but still employing the principles of smart and light packing. Have enough dry bags with you as well where you can keep your soiled clothes in.
